Stocks have formed a swing low in overnight trading.
Stocks printed their lowest point on Thursday following the day 28 peak. Thursday was day 39, placing stocks in their timing band for a daily cycle low. Therefore the swing low the formed in overnight trading has good odds of beginning the new daily cycle.
However stocks delivered a clear warning signal for this new daily cycle.
Stocks printed 523 million Selling on Strength on Thursday. We typically Selling on Strength numbers nearing cycle peaks, not cycle bottoms. Seeing this large SOS number on what potentially is the DCL is a warning signal which aligns with our intermediate cycle framework that stocks are declining into an intermediate cycle low. Stocks still need to complete their intermediate cycle decline (which I will detail in the Weekend Report). Therefore our expectation is to see a left translated daily cycle formation which will allow stocks to complete their intermediate cycle decline.
